Mission Statement

Jodi’s Voice is a non-profit organization dedicated to increasing awareness surrounding the seriousness of stalking by educating the public on stalking behaviors, victims’ resources, cyber-safety, and healthy teen dating through public service campaigns, social media campaigns and speaking engagements.

Description

Jodi’s Voice was founded as a result of tragedy. On January 5, 2007, Jodi Sanderholm was murdered by a stalker who as court records have shown had been stalking her for ten years. As Jodi’s family and friends were left wondering how this could happen more information was being released to describe multiple events that should have led to this monster’s arrest prior to Jodi’s death. Almost 20 women had complained about him in the past by reporting to law enforcement that he had followed, grabbed or harassed them in some way. However, due to the way the laws in 2007 were written police were left with no options until it was too late for Jodi.

Stalking is a crime that affects at least 3.4 million people annually in the United States. Our society continues to normalize the behavior causing victims to live in constant fear rather than reporting the crime to law enforcement.

Jodi was an incredible young woman in many ways. Her life was cut short long before its time and she was not allowed to truly fulfill the impact she was bound to make on this world. However, her untimely death has led to legislative change in Kansas and New Mexico, as well as, an abundance of awareness to the crime of stalking. It was a desire to not let Jodi’s death be in vain that caused the birth of a movement that has changed lives.

Currently, Jodi’s Voice is developing a one-hour documentary dedicated to offering the audience a glimpse of life as a stalking victim. Additionally, Jodi’s Voice will launch a teen safety website in October 2010. The site will offer teens their own voice regarding safe Internet/social media usage and safe dating.

Future plans for Jodi’s Voice include a victim’s shelter with relocation services for the stalking cases when the victim feels the need to relocate to eliminate the stalking (estimated 14% of victims). Fundraising efforts will be ongoing for this capital project.
